White House Press Pool Reports @WHPressPool - In-town pool report #12 - Picnic highlights
Pool is being held in a makeshift enclosure in the middle of the South lawn, surrounded by tables for guests.
FLOTUS addressed the crowd and thanked House lawmakers for passing the Fostering the Future Act today.
“This great American social tradition reminds us that some fun and laughter with our families can bring unity, especially when our children and loved ones are by our side,” FLOTUS said.
Following the First Lady, POTUS took the podium and singled out House Speaker Mike Johnson, who is in attendance, as “going to go down as one of the great speakers.”
He also acknowledged Senate Majority Leader John Thune, calling him “terrific.”
POTUS devoted a few minutes to admiring the large flag pole and American flag that he installed on the South Lawn, and musing about which side of the White House is technically the front.
“For since, if you think about it, 1792 nobody's figured out which is the front and which is the back of the White House. It actually has two fronts, and I put two flags up, and it's a great pole, and it's a beautiful flag,” he said. “I always like putting the flag up, and I know a lot about flagpoles, and that's the best flag pole there is.”
POTUS then turned to Iran, and said he hoped to be finished with the conflict “very quickly” and “in a nice manner.”
He also previewed the upcoming 250th anniversary of the U.S., the FIFA World Cup and the Olympics.
“So I just want to thank you, all you spectacular people, the political people out there. I love you all. And we're going to have one hell of a time for the next few years, and hopefully the next few years will lead to great news for many, many years to come. Thank you very much, everybody,” he said.
At the conclusion of the remarks, POTUS and FLOTUS descended from the White House balcony and began working the rope line of attendees.
